Transaction 409644559eb190c6363f8e0080a8c8d321377e92d885b5be58a74319e574cd15
1 Input
1 Output
-
409644559eb190c6363f8e0080a8c8d321377e92d885b5be58a74319e574cd15:0
- value
- 1975256
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e04f6fcfb6932fb12dc29000a93455a5a87d393d OP_EQUAL
- address
- 3N94Ssovt6kPnBCs7kkgXNffXFiB6pKyEd